Rescued canines star in Mutts Gone Nuts

From shelters to showbiz, these amazing mutts unleash havoc and hilarity in a breathtaking, action-packed, comedy dog spectacular, featuring some of the world’s most talented four-legged performers.

NICEVILLE, FL – The nationally touring production of Mutts Gone Nuts will be at the Mattie Kelly Arts Center on Thursday, January 17 at 7 p.m.

Audiences can expect the unexpected, as canines and comedy collide in a smash hit performance that will leave crowds everywhere howling for more.

A portion of the proceeds from this event will benefit Alaqua Animal Refuge.

Tickets are $20 for adults and $10 for youth ages 18 and under.
